Apache Trafodion has been retired in 2021. Therefore it is excluded from the DB-Engines Ranking.
DescriptionDatabase as a Service offering with high compatibility to Microsoft SQL ServerEmbeddable persistent key-value store optimized for fast storage (flash and RAM)Enterprise Knowledge Graph platform and graph DBMS with high availability, high performance reasoning, and virtualizationTransactional SQL-on-Hadoop DBMSA resource-optimized, high-performance, universally applicable RDBMS
